Sean, just for fun I'm playing with my hi-lift today and checking/lubing the mechanism.

There was a thread on the Expedition Portal forum ( http://www.expeditionportal.com ) about an inflatable jack that uses your exhaust. I think that particular one is a bit lw for my truck, but it may work for the 2's and definately for the 3's. I'd like to get a heavy duty airjack since I have the tank/2nd compressor for future airsprings.
